This audio series focuses on the sounds of wildlife, inviting listeners to cultivate an appreciation for the songs of birds, calls of frogs, and noises made by various insects. Each episode highlights a specific animal, providing an in-depth exploration of its characteristics, behavior, and the unique sounds it produces, helping listeners connect with nature through auditory experiences. The series often includes personal anecdotes and expert insights, enhancing the educational aspect of wildlife listening, and encourages audience engagement with the natural world through careful observation of these creatures in their habitats.
